Time Evolution of the Microwave Second-Harmonic Response of MgB2 Superconductor

We report on transient effects in the microwave second-order response of two ceramic MgB2 samples. The time evolution of the second-harmonic signal is investigated for about 500 s after the sample has been exposed to a variation of the dc magnetic field. We suggest that during the first seconds the response is determined by diffusive motion of fluxons, while in the time scale of minutes it is ruled by magnetic relaxation over the surface barrier.
